Luann de Lesseps was taken aback when she learned of Bethenny Frankel‘s announcement regarding the end of her run on The Real Housewives of New York City.

While chatting with Jenny McCarthy on her SiriusXM Radio show, Luann revealed her reaction to Bethenny’s exit before sharing how co-star Ramona Singer reacted after convincing herself that Bethenny would be making a cameo appearance on season 12.

“I was shocked. I was surprised and not surprised in a way because I think that she’s in a relationship that I don’t think she wants to bring around on the show,” Luann explained on The Jenny McCarthy Show on October 28. “And I think that Bethenny, I always say, she’s a lot of fun. She can be really nasty.”

“I always held my own with Bethenny,” Luann continued. “Her and I have always had this up and down relationship and she’s not an easy person to manage. That part I’ll miss because it’s challenging. I found the fun in it. I’ll miss her, but at the same time, when you’re around her, it’s like walking on eggshells.”

Luann and Bethenny were two of the original cast members on RHONY when the show began airing in 2008, and they’ve appeared on eight seasons together since. That said, when it comes to moving on from Bethenny’s reign, Luann and her co-stars are ready and “relieved” to be Bethenny-free for season 12.

“The whole cast is relieved in a way and it also leaves breathing room for other women to shine and show their personalities because a lot was Bethenny coming in and stealing the show,” Luann explained. “It just leaves room for us to be a little more in our own skin, feeling more comfortable about what we are doing and shining.”

While Bethenny may have been the center of attention in recent years, Luann isn’t worried at all about the show continuing without her and said season 12 would be their best season yet.

“This season is amazing and I can’t wait for everyone to see the new season. It’s better than ever. So, I’m excited. Our new housewife is really great,” she shared.

Looking back upon the way in which Bethenny allegedly quit the show just hours before production was set to begin, Luann confirmed that nobody, even Bravo TV, knew that she was planning to leave. Luann also said it “would have been nice” for her to give them a heads up. She then agreed with Jenny that Bethenny exited the series in an inappropriate manner.

“Bravo didn’t know. [It was a] hell of a way to leave a show that’s been so good to her,” Luann stated. “Because let me tell you, when she tanked in her talk show, she came back with her tail between her legs to the Housewives.”

Also during her appearance on Jenny’s show, Luann opened up about a recent filming session in which Ramona “freaked out” about Bethenny’s potential return.

“This is insider scoop… We go to a fashion show, right? And there’s a place set for Bethenny Frankel at this fashion show while we’re filming and Ramona freaked out,” Luann shared. “She’s like, ‘Is she coming?! Is she coming?! Oh no, she’s not coming, is she?’ I’m like, ‘Ramona, calm down, it’s just a mistake. Relax.’ She’s just scared of her. She’s terrified of Bethenny. Ramona would tell you herself, she’s scared of Bethenny. Most people are.”

“She was terrified that she might come and actually be on the show sitting in that seat,” she added.
